Stat. § 40A:11-4.2","heading":"Term of contract; exceptions.","body":"2.\tUnless an exception is provided for under section 15 of P.L.1971, c.198 (C.40A:11-15) permitting a longer contract duration, contracts awarded pursuant to section 5 of P.L.1999, c.440 (C.40A:11-4.5) may be for a term not to exceed five years.\nL.1999,c.440,s.2.","path":["TITLE 40A MUNICIPALITIES AND COUNTIES"],"source_url":"https://pub.njleg.state.nj.us/statutes/STATUTES-TEXT.zip","current_through":"P.L.2025, c.405, and J.R.22","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-08-27T17:54:13Z","sha256":"f589bdbbe2815e35487ad2cba562141b19f1f094331b46baffba7b223357ce54","source_id":"us-nj","stale":true,"prev":"us-nj/n.j.-stat.-40a-11-4.1","next":"us-nj/n.j.-stat.-40a-11-4.3"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
